                      Brown's defensive positioning, awareness and poise were awesome. Against supposedly one of the most dynamic offenses in the country I think Brown lost track of a QU forward one time in the entire game (the Connor Jones breakaway Borelli stopped). No one panicked with the puck. QU forwards showed skill but couldn't find any space and as the game went on looked demoralized. Couple snipes didn't hurt either (the pass and finish on the fourth goal were class). That game goes up on the mantle alongside Chris Harvey's ridiculous theft of a game at Schneider in like 1989 (won on an own-goal) and Mike Traggio's bow to the fans after it was announced he set the PIMs record (I was young so may have imagined that but it's a vivid memory) as the best I've seen of Bruno
